Essential Elements of a DIY Greenhouse

A well-constructed greenhouse can enhance your gardening experience by enabling year-round plant growth and offering control over the growing environment. By focusing on the essential components, you can ensure your greenhouse is functional and effective.
Let's dive into the must-have elements for your DIY greenhouse:
-
Structure: Select wood, aluminium, or PVC based on budget and needs.
-
Covering Material: Choose polycarbonate, polyethylene or glass for insulation or cost-effectiveness.
-
Ventilation: Ensure airflow with vents or fans to regulate temperature and humidity.
-

Best Materials for a DIY Greenhouse
Below is a comparison table highlighting key features of popular materials:
Material | Key Features |
---|---|
Wood | Ease of use, sustainable |
PVC | Cost-effective, lightweight |
Aluminum | Durable, lightweight |
Polycarbonate | Insulation, durable |
Polyethylene film | Affordable, easy installation |
Glass | Aesthetic, long-lasting |

Exploring Small DIY Greenhouse Ideas
When space is limited, small greenhouses can make gardening accessible and enjoyable. Designs like mini hoop houses or vertical greenhouses utilise available space efficiently. These options provide protection from weather and pests while requiring minimal space. Consider incorporating features like shelves or hanging systems to make the most of vertical space.
HomeStars Tip: Using recycled materials like old windows or doors not only reduces costs but also adds a unique charm to your small greenhouse project.
Crafting Your DIY Greenhouse Plans
Having a well-thought-out plan is important when building a greenhouse. Detailed planning helps you account for the various aspects involved, from choosing the right location to selecting appropriate materials.
Here's a concise step-by-step guide to creating effective DIY greenhouse plans:
- Assess the Space: Measure your garden area to determine possible greenhouse dimensions.
- Determine the Purpose: Decide which plants you want to grow and accommodate their space and climate needs.
- Choose a Design: Select a greenhouse style that matches your preferences and space, such as a lean-to or freestanding structure.
- Sketch the Design: Create a draft layout with dimensions, framing, and material specifications.

Cost of Building a DIY Greenhouse: Budgeting Tips
Understanding the cost of building a greenhouse is key to efficient budgeting and planning. Several factors influence the overall expense, such as the size of the area, the complexity of the job, and the materials used.
Here are some budgeting tips to guide your DIY greenhouse project:
- Reuse materials from previous projects or look for second-hand options at local markets or online.
- Opt for materials that offer the best balance between cost and durability, like PVC pipes for frames.
- Plan thoroughly to avoid unnecessary expenses from last-minute modifications.
- Consider starting with a basic structure and expand or enhance it as resources allow.
- Compare prices from multiple suppliers to get the best deals on materials and tools.
Don't forget: Labour costs can be a significant factor. DIY approaches may save substantially on these, especially if you can complete most of the work yourself with the help of family or friends.
DIY Greenhouse Maintenance: Keeping It Thriving

Maintaining a greenhouse ensures a thriving environment for your plants and extends the lifespan of the structure. Regular upkeep is crucial, encompassing routine cleaning, repair checks, and seasonal adjustments.
For optimal maintenance, consider the following tasks:
- Clean the covering material regularly to maximise light penetration.
- Inspect the structure after severe weather for any potential damage.
- Adjust ventilation systems seasonally to maintain the ideal climate conditions.
- Monitor and control humidity and temperature levels for ongoing plant health.

FAQ: Common Questions Readers Ask About Building a DIY Greenhouse
What are the main advantages of building my own greenhouse instead of purchasing one?
Building your own greenhouse offers several advantages compared to purchasing a pre-fabricated one. Firstly, it allows for customisation to your specific gardening needs. You can design the size and shape to fit your available space and choose materials that suit your climate and aesthetic preferences.
Additionally, a DIY approach can be more cost-effective, as you can source materials locally and potentially repurpose items you already own. It also provides a sense of personal satisfaction and achievement from constructing something functional with your own skills.
How can I ensure my DIY greenhouse is environmentally friendly and sustainable?
To make your DIY greenhouse environmentally friendly and sustainable, consider using recycled or reclaimed materials such as old windows, doors, or wood to reduce waste. Ensure you have an efficient water management system in place, perhaps by installing a rainwater collection system. Consider using an energy-efficient heating system, like solar or geothermal heating, to minimise energy consumption. Additionally, aim to design the greenhouse with natural ventilation options to reduce the need for mechanical cooling systems and utilise LED grow lights for energy efficiency if supplemental lighting is necessary.
What common challenges might I face when building a DIY greenhouse, and how can I overcome them?
One common challenge is selecting the appropriate location for your greenhouse, as it needs to receive adequate sunlight while being protected from strong winds. You can overcome this by conducting a thorough site analysis before construction. Budget constraints can also be an issue, so plan and track expenses meticulously and consider using recyclable materials.
You might also face structural integrity issues; ensure your design accounts for local weather conditions and invest in sturdy materials and construction techniques. Lastly, maintaining consistent internal conditions can be challenging, but using thermostats, hygrometers, and proper insulation can help manage the climate inside your greenhouse effectively.
How can I maintain optimal growing conditions inside my homemade greenhouse?
To maintain optimal growing conditions, regularly monitor and adjust key environmental factors such as temperature, humidity, and light levels. Install thermometers and hygrometers to track these conditions accurately. Use ventilation and shading cloths to regulate temperature and light as needed.
Ensure adequate irrigation by setting up an efficient watering system or using self-watering pots. Incorporating composting and utilising organic pest control methods can also promote a healthy and sustainable growing environment. Regular maintenance and calibration of any installed systems will be crucial to sustaining ideal growing conditions over time.
